The University of Malta’s Faculty of Medicine and Surgery in collaboration with the Associazione Chirurghi Ospedalieri Italiani (ACOI) is offering a new master programme in laparoscopic surgery. It is offered in English, both on a full-time basis over a period of one year (three semesters) and on a part-time basis over a period of two years (six semesters).

It consists of 90 ECTS credits as follows:

• Thirty taught ECTS credits will be held at the University of Malta. Full-time and part-time students will attend the first semester of the first year together and teaching will be scheduled predominantly after 3pm;

• Thirty ECTS credits in laparoscopic surgery will comprise hands-on training in specialised hospitals in Italy.  Both full-time and part-time students are expected to attend this training. The course fee does not include costs of travel and accommodation; and

• Thirty ECTS credits will be awarded for the dissertation that may be supervised by a University of Malta academic member of staff or a tutor from ACOI, depending on the subject area. The viva voce examination will be held in Malta.
